Freigeben über


Db2LinkedService Konstruktoren

Definition

Überlädt

Db2LinkedService()

Initialisiert eine neue instance der Db2LinkedService-Klasse.

Db2LinkedService(IDictionary<String,Object>, IntegrationRuntimeReference, String, IDictionary<String,ParameterSpecification>, IList<Object>, Object, Object, Object, String, Object, SecretBase, Object, Object, Object)

Initialisiert eine neue instance der Db2LinkedService-Klasse.

Db2LinkedService()

Initialisiert eine neue instance der Db2LinkedService-Klasse.

public Db2LinkedService();
Public Sub New ()

Gilt für:

Db2LinkedService(IDictionary<String,Object>, IntegrationRuntimeReference, String, IDictionary<String,ParameterSpecification>, IList<Object>, Object, Object, Object, String, Object, SecretBase, Object, Object, Object)

Initialisiert eine neue instance der Db2LinkedService-Klasse.

public Db2LinkedService(System.Collections.Generic.IDictionary<string,object> additionalProperties = default, Microsoft.Azure.Management.DataFactory.Models.IntegrationRuntimeReference connectVia = default, string description = default, System.Collections.Generic.IDictionary<string,Microsoft.Azure.Management.DataFactory.Models.ParameterSpecification> parameters = default, System.Collections.Generic.IList<object> annotations = default, object connectionString = default, object server = default, object database = default, string authenticationType = default, object username = default, Microsoft.Azure.Management.DataFactory.Models.SecretBase password = default, object packageCollection = default, object certificateCommonName = default, object encryptedCredential = default);
new Microsoft.Azure.Management.DataFactory.Models.Db2LinkedService : System.Collections.Generic.IDictionary<string, obj> * Microsoft.Azure.Management.DataFactory.Models.IntegrationRuntimeReference * string * System.Collections.Generic.IDictionary<string, Microsoft.Azure.Management.DataFactory.Models.ParameterSpecification> * System.Collections.Generic.IList<obj> * obj * obj * obj * string * obj * Microsoft.Azure.Management.DataFactory.Models.SecretBase * obj * obj * obj -> Microsoft.Azure.Management.DataFactory.Models.Db2LinkedService
Public Sub New (Optional additionalProperties As IDictionary(Of String, Object) = Nothing, Optional connectVia As IntegrationRuntimeReference = Nothing, Optional description As String = Nothing, Optional parameters As IDictionary(Of String, ParameterSpecification) = Nothing, Optional annotations As IList(Of Object) = Nothing, Optional connectionString As Object = Nothing, Optional server As Object = Nothing, Optional database As Object = Nothing, Optional authenticationType As String = Nothing, Optional username As Object = Nothing, Optional password As SecretBase = Nothing, Optional packageCollection As Object = Nothing, Optional certificateCommonName As Object = Nothing, Optional encryptedCredential As Object = Nothing)

Parameter

additionalProperties
IDictionary<String,Object>

Nicht übereinstimmende Eigenschaften aus der Nachricht werden für diese Sammlung deserialisiert.

connectVia
IntegrationRuntimeReference

Der Verweis auf die Integration Runtime.

description
String

Beschreibung des verknüpften Diensts.

parameters
IDictionary<String,ParameterSpecification>

Parameter für den verknüpften Dienst.

annotations
IList<Object>

Liste der Tags, die zum Beschreiben des verknüpften Diensts verwendet werden können.

connectionString
Object

Verbindungszeichenfolge. Sie schließt sich gegenseitig mit der Eigenschaft server, database, authenticationType, userName, packageCollection und certificateCommonName aus. Typ: string, SecureString oder AzureKeyVaultSecretReference.

server
Object

Servername für die Verbindung. Sie schließt sich mit der connectionString-Eigenschaft gegenseitig aus. Type: string (oder Expression with resultType string).

database
Object

Datenbankname für die Verbindung. Sie schließt sich mit der connectionString-Eigenschaft gegenseitig aus. Type: string (oder Expression with resultType string).

authenticationType
String

AuthenticationType, der für die Verbindung verwendet werden soll. Sie schließt sich mit der connectionString-Eigenschaft gegenseitig aus. Mögliche Werte: "Basic"

username
Object

Benutzername für die Authentifizierung. Sie schließt sich mit der connectionString-Eigenschaft gegenseitig aus. Type: string (oder Expression with resultType string).

password
SecretBase

Kennwort für die Authentifizierung.

packageCollection
Object

Unter wo Pakete beim Abfragen der Datenbank erstellt werden. Sie schließt sich mit der connectionString-Eigenschaft gegenseitig aus. Type: string (oder Expression with resultType string).

certificateCommonName
Object

Allgemeiner Name des Zertifikats, wenn TLS aktiviert ist. Sie schließt sich mit der connectionString-Eigenschaft gegenseitig aus. Type: string (oder Expression with resultType string).

encryptedCredential
Object

Die für die Authentifizierung verwendeten verschlüsselten Anmeldeinformationen. Anmeldeinformationen werden mit dem Anmeldeinformations-Manager der Integration Runtime verschlüsselt. Sie schließt sich mit der connectionString-Eigenschaft gegenseitig aus. Type: string (oder Expression with resultType string).

Gilt für: